Rules of Racing — Illinois Rowing Association

    https://illinoisrowingassociation.org/rules-of-racing
    Crews should be positioning themselves into their lanes no less than 5 minutes before the start of their race. Crews who arrive to the start late will be assessed a false start. After 5 minutes past the event start time, crews not in their lanes will be disqualified and the race will proceed. Abiding by …

What Are The Rules And Regulations Of Rowing Races?

    https://www.rookieroad.com/rowing/what-are-the-rules-and-regulations-of-rowing-races/
    Rowing races usually begin at the sound of a blank being fired from a gun. If a team begins before the blank is fired, this is considered a "false start." In most rowing competitions, a boat is allowed one false start without penalization. If the same boat has two false starts, they will be disqualified from the race. Previous Next Previous Next
